A stitch in time saves nine. A penny saved is a penny earned. These sentences are... similar in meaning opposite in meaning neit
Liono4ka [1.6K]

Answer:

Neither the same nor the opposite

Explanation:

<em>A stitch in time saves nine</em> is an idiom meaning that it's better to deal with problems right away and spend less time doing that than later when more time is going to be needed.

<em>A penny saved is a penny earned </em>is an idiom meanings that saving money, even little by little, is as useful as earning more.

When we compare these two idioms, we can see that their meanings are neither the same nor the opposite.
